The adventure kicks off at Bondi Beach in Magaluf, a lively, accessible spot just a short walk from public transportation options. The meeting point feels relaxed, with friendly staff ready to gear you up and get you excited for the ride ahead. Since the tour is limited to 12 travelers, you’ll find the atmosphere intimate without feeling crowded, which enhances the overall enjoyment.
The centerpiece of this tour is, of course, the jet boat ride. Named Blade Runner, the boat is designed for speed and thrills, with reviews consistently describing it as fast and heart-pounding. The boat’s captain, often praised for being friendly and engaging, plays energetic music to heighten the adrenaline rush. One reviewer, Tze W, called it “incredible,” highlighting how the ride was “fast and played heart-pounding adrenaline music.” Expect sharp turns and quick accelerations that will have your stomach doing flips, making it more than just a boat trip—it’s a rollercoaster on water.
After the high-speed excitement, the boat slows down to allow for sightseeing. The coastline here is breathtaking, with towering cliffs and intriguing caves that are perfect for photo ops. The boat’s route is designed to showcase Mallorca’s diverse scenery—think rugged rocks and hidden inlets that you might not otherwise see up close. If you’re a cave enthusiast, the visit to caves along the coast is a highlight, giving you that feeling of discovering secret worlds carved by nature.
The second part of the tour brings you to the idyllic cove of Portal Vells, a picture-perfect spot where the true fun begins. Here, you’re encouraged to dive into water activities, and the tour provides excellent equipment, including Cressi snorkelling masks, SeaScooters (Sublue), and stand-up paddleboards. The reviews speak to the quality—Veronika S mentioned, “We really enjoyed sea scooters, snorkelling, and paddleboarding,” which suggests that the gear is reliable and easy to use, even for beginners.
The calm waters and sheltered environment make this an ideal place to refresh and explore marine life. As Kevin M pointed out, the trip offers great value for money—you’re getting a mix of high-speed thrills and relaxed water activities without feeling rushed. Plus, the availability of ice-cold refreshments during this stop helps you stay cool and re-energized.

Booking in advance is recommended—most travelers are booking around 10 days ahead—reflecting its popularity. The tour lasts around 2 hours, with timings flexible enough to fit into most vacation plans. The price of $81.28 per person is fair considering the combination of adrenaline, sightseeing, and water sports, especially given the small-group atmosphere and quality equipment.
The tour is suitable for most travelers; it’s accessible and doesn’t require prior experience. The activity is weather-dependent, so check the forecast if rain or wind might affect the ride. If canceled due to poor weather, a full refund or rescheduling is straightforward, which adds peace of mind.

How long does the tour last?
The entire experience takes approximately 2 hours, including the jet boat ride and water activities at Portal Vells.
Where does the tour start and end?
It begins at Bondi Beach in Magaluf and finishes back at the same meeting point.
Is this suitable for all ages?
Most travelers can participate, but it’s best suited for those comfortable with water activities and high-speed rides. Children should be checked for age restrictions, which aren’t specified here.
What should I bring?
Bring sun protection, a waterproof camera, swimwear, and a towel. The tour provides snorkeling masks, SeaScooters, and paddleboards.
Is the tour weather-dependent?
Yes, good weather is required. Poor weather may lead to cancellation, with options for rescheduling or a full refund.
How much does it cost?
The tour is priced at $81.28 per person, which includes the jet boat ride, water sports equipment, and a friendly crew.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before the tour, with a full refund.
